ISO 7195 is a comprehensive set of guidelines for the packaging and transportation of uranium hexafluoride for nuclear energy.
ISO 7195 outlines specifications for cylinders for the transport of uranium hexafluoride (UF6) to ensure compatibility between users and presents primarily information on UF6 packaging. It is intended to provide information on compatibility of UF6 cylinders among different users within the nuclear industry.

Uranium hexafluoride is a chemical compound consisting of one atom of uranium combined with six atoms of fluorine.
ISO 7195 provides fabrication requirements for the procurement of new valve protections, valves, and plugs, their protections in service.
ISO 7195 specifies cylinders for the transport of UF6 to provide compatibility among different users and to present descriptions of cylinder designs but is not intended to develop new cylinder designs.
Overall, ISO 7195 provides comprehensive information regarding the packaging and transportation of uranium hexafluoride, as it is radioactive and dangerous for the environment, and cannot be handled in an unsafe manner.
